What we believe about the Bible
We believe the Bible is the inspired word of God.
Our authority in faith and practice is the Bible. We strive to follow
Jesus' teachings and the biblical examples for church worship as outlined
in the New Testament. We continuously strive to restore New Testament
Christianity in today's world. We believe our ultimate authority rests in
God's word, not human traditions, doctrines, or creeds.
All Scripture is God-breathed and is useful for teaching, rebuking,
correcting and training in righteousness so that the man of God may be
thoroughly equipped for every good work. (2 Timothy 3:16-17)

What to expect at worship
The worship service at West Metro is simple and
centers on Jesus Christ.
Our goal is to praise God and help each person to draw closer to God and
Christ. We sing a cappella, pray, have communion, and study scriptures from
the Bible.
At other times, there are a variety Bible study classes for all ages.
There are other groups that meet for discussion and study, as
well as encouragement and fellowship. This is an opportunity to discuss
personal concerns with acceptance and love.

Becoming a member
Anyone who confesses Jesus Christ as Lord, and turns away from a sinful
lifestyle and imitates the death, burial, and resurrection of Jesus in
water baptism, receives forgiveness of sins, the Holy Spirit and membership
in the body of Christ.
Peter replied, "Repent and be baptized, every one of you, in the name
of Jesus Christ for the forgiveness of your sins. And you will receive the
gift of the Holy Spirit. The promise is for you and your children and for
all who are far off--for all whom the Lord our God will call."
(Acts 2:38-39)
Two thousand years ago Jesus Christ, the Son of God, was brutally
crucified on a wooden cross outside of Jerusalem. On the third day after His
death He arose from the grave, and forty days later He ascended to Heaven to
sit in glory at the right hand of God.
God so loved the world that He sent His Son to earth to live and die for
the sins of the world. To humanity hopelessly lost in sin, the story of Jesus is
indeed the greatest story ever told. All God asks of us is to believe in His Son,
placing our faith and trust in Him, being born again of water and the Spirit and
submitting ourselves to the lordship of Jesus. God will not impose Himself
upon us; He simply waits for us to accept
the Free gift of His Son Jesus Christ.
